[especialista] Senior SRE
Contribuição
A contribuição do Sênior SRE consiste em identificar as soluções certas, equilibrando prazo e qualidade, para resolver problemas ambíguos sem escopo pré-definido e que exigem priorização difícil.Neste nível, as alavancas de impacto são:
- Estratégia Técnica: Desempenha um papel fundamental na definição de estratégias de médio a longo prazo para projetos de impacto nos negócios, considerando aspectos funcionais e não-funcionais.
- Liderança de Projetos: Define e entrega de forma autônoma roteiros técnicos de projetos maiores, muitas vezes envolvendo dependências entre equipes.
- Conhecimento do Produto: Está atento às necessidades do cliente e aproveita as informações das partes interessadas do produto, conforme disponíveis, para determinar as soluções técnicas certas para entregar valor ao cliente rapidamente.
- Mentoria: Desenvolve ativamente as pessoas do seu time, ajudando-as em suas entregas, fornecendo orientação e dando um bom exemplo.
A pessoa:
- Atua em problemas ambíguos sem escopo pré-definido e que exigem priorização difícil, equilibrando prazo e qualidade
- É referência para tomada de decisões acerca de detalhes da solução
- Auxilia a equipe a resolver problemas sem escopo bem definido e participa na descoberta da solução
- Fornece sugestões e levanta críticas construtivas, disseminando conhecimento técnico no time
- Define e entrega de forma autônoma roteiros técnicos de projetos maiores, muitas vezes envolvendo dependências entre equipes.
Principais Desafios
Geral |
- Criar recursos reutilizáveis e atraentes para os clientes internos. Ex.: Cofre de Senhas, Pipelines de Código, Provisionamento de Infraestrutura;
- Defender e acompanhar o orçamento de ferramentas acessórias. Nuvem, Monitoramento, etc;
- Definir os processos e medição das métricas de saúde dos serviços. SLI, SLO;
- Identificar e automatizar os trabalhos manuais nos processos dos times de Engenharia (build, release/deploy);
- Garantir a visibilidade do status das aplicações para facilitar investigação e entendimento do funcionamento (logs, métricas, tracing, etc.);
- Garantir o funcionamento e integração das ferramentas de Monitoramento/Observabilidade;
- Atuar em incidentes e análise de problemas;
- Garantir a melhor arquitetura de comunicação (Rede) para as Apps;
- Gerenciar serviços de orquestração de containers;
- Atuar em troubleshooting do ambiente.
|
Proficiência Técnica
Geral |
A contribuição do Sênior SRE consiste em identificar as soluções certas, equilibrando prazo e qualidade, para resolver problemas ambíguos sem escopo pré-definido e que exigem priorização difícil.Neste nível, as alavancas de impacto são: - Estratégia Técnica: Desempenha um papel fundamental na definição de estratégias de médio a longo prazo para projetos de impacto nos negócios, considerando aspectos funcionais e não-funcionais.
- Liderança de Projetos: Define e entrega de forma autônoma roteiros técnicos de projetos maiores, muitas vezes envolvendo dependências entre equipes.
- Conhecimento do Produto: Está atento às necessidades do cliente e aproveita as informações das partes interessadas do produto, conforme disponíveis, para determinar as soluções técnicas certas para entregar valor ao cliente rapidamente.
- Mentoria: Desenvolve ativamente as pessoas do seu time, ajudando-as em suas entregas, fornecendo orientação e dando um bom exemplo.
|
Fluência de Sistemas |
- Conhece com profundidade os sistemas operacionais, redes e hardware, pode depurar rapidamente problemas complexos, identifica oportunidades de melhoria e atua de forma propositiva e colabora com seu time e fornecedores;
- Entende os conceitos e premissas para que um sistema seja tolerante à falhas, auto-contido, com requisitos de alta disponibilidade e com recuperação automática e utiliza esse conhecimento no desenvolvimento de novas soluções e de soluções existentes.
|
Design de Sistemas |
- Desenha sistemas em conformidade com as regulações vigentes, e que estes requisitos de conformidade sejam atendidos de forma eficaz e visam reduzir a carga operacional dos times que participam do processo (ex: PCI, SOx, LGPD, BACEN, etc);
- Lidera o processo de definição das metas de confiabilidade da equipe (SLO/SLAs) para atingir as metas apropriadas para um serviço;
- Lidera o processo de priorização da correção dos principais problemas de confiabilidade do sistema;
- É responsável pela integração de serviços na produção, atendendo aos requisitos e padrões da Stone Co. para criar e operar serviços com eficiência;
- Desenha soluções coerentes que podem interagir com diversos componentes internos e externos ao domínio da própria solução. Propõe soluções tecnicamente e economicamente viáveis e que atendem aos requisitos funcionais e não-funcionais.
- Aplica técnicas de implantação de sistemas para diferentes requisitos de disponibilidade. Utiliza testes de integração, avalia a necessidade de retrocompatibilidade e implementa monitoramentos garantindo que as mudanças tenham mínima indisponibilidade. Quando reconhece um cenário de indisponibilidade, planeja e comunica com antecedência e frequência adequadas.
- Reconhece a necessidade de criar soluções que estejam em diferentes ambientes de execução. Busca excelência em suas entregas utilizando boas práticas como a implantação de ambientes de homologação, testes e produção.
- Propõe métricas de sucesso, estabelece um processo de acompanhamento dessas métricas e busca atingi-las de forma consistente desde o lançamento de uma solução até que seja descontinuada. Sabe diferenciar a maturidade de produtos e leva isso em consideração ao propor indicadores e marcos que visam garantir sucesso e tempo de mercado.
|
Fluência de Código |
- Conhece com profundidade os sistemas operacionais, redes e hardware, pode depurar rapidamente problemas complexos, identifica oportunidades de melhoria e atua de forma propositiva e colabora com seu time e fornecedores;
- Entende os conceitos e premissas para que um sistema seja tolerante à falhas, auto-contido, com requisitos de alta disponibilidade e com recuperação automática e utiliza esse conhecimento no desenvolvimento de novas soluções e de soluções existentes.
|
Aptidões Especialista
Pilar |
Comportamento |
Gerir a Execução |
- Prioriza os projetos da área que atua de acordo com o direcional estratégico da cia. Acompanha as métricas da sua estrutura garantindo a execução de planos de ação. Contribui nas rotinas do time, antecipando problemas e auxiliando na remoção de barreiras e impedimentos.
- Executa e lidera projetos técnicos complexos junto a sua equipe direta e/ou outros times multifuncionais para atingir metas em nível de equipe.
|
Desenvolver Pessoas |
- Promove um clima de confiança e segurança. Empodera o time e pares para o desenvolvimento de soluções em conjunto, contribuindo para novas ideias/abordagens.
|
SoftSkills
Competência |
Comportamento |
Resolução de Problemas |
- Entende o problema, procura referências, busca aprendizados e testa possíveis soluções. Caso necessário, pede ajuda.
- Chega em novas possibilidades e respostas com profundidade, posiciona seus argumentos, visões baseando-se em dados e fatos, influenciando o time a chegar em uma solução.
- Mede impacto versus investimento para priorizar suas atividades e tomar decisões acerca de como resolver um problema com senso de urgência
|
Adaptabilidade |
- É uma pessoa aberta a mudanças e adapta seu trabalho quando as circunstâncias mudam, encarando novos desafios como oportunidades de aprendizado.
- Consegue navegar em situações ambíguas, mantendo-se resiliente diante de adversidades. Atua de forma a nortear e mobilizar o time para que as transformações aconteçam
|
Comunicação |
- Escuta e busca aliar múltiplos pontos de vista, conseguindo influenciar decisões e se posicionando criticamente. Age de forma construtiva frente a direcionamentos e decisões desalinhadas com o propósito do negócio.
- Adéqua informações complexas para se relacionar com diferentes áreas/pessoas afim de resolver os problemas que encontra
- Comunica-se de forma assertiva e respeitosa. Pratica a escuta ativa e faz perguntas a fim de entender o contexto, problema e necessidades apresentadas e/ou aprender outras visões sobre um mesmo tema, assim, construindo soluções em parceria
- Dá visibilidade do trabalho e dos resultados do time aos pares e stakeholders, garantindo alinhamento
|
Desenvolvimento Contínuo |
- Conversa com a sua liderança sobre objetivos e aspirações de carreira, procurando oportunidades de aprendizado e crescimento.
- Absorve e pede proativamente por sugestões e feedbacks para seus pares e lideranças. Entende seus pontos fortes e oportunidades de desenvolvimento, agindo ativamente em seu desenvolvimento. Além de oferecer inputs e suporte para que as demais pessoas do time se desenvolvam.
- Busca aprender e seguir as boas práticas da sua área de atuação e sobre o mercado de meios de pagamento. Compartilha seus conhecimentos e aprendizados com o time, usa o que aprende para solucionar os problemas que enfrenta
|
Cultura
Pilar |
Comportamento |
Team Play |
- Busca estar sempre próximo do time para ajudar e aprender. Pede ajuda quando encontra um problema que não consegue resolver, compartilha aprendizados, acertos e referências.
- Demonstra flexibilidade para trabalhar com pessoas diversas, respeitando as diferentes perspectivas, contextos e características, eliminando preconceitos de falas e ações
- Contribui para um ambiente colaborativo e seguro para construção de soluções em conjunto. Compartilha suas opiniões com respeito, reconhece os outros, têm a escuta ativa (ouve e entende antes de criticar, fomentando discussões construtivas), cumpre os combinados e avisa se algo mudar.
|
The Reason |
- Entende que o cliente é a razão do nosso trabalho. Escuta feedbacks e se aprofunda no entendimento das dores e necessidades, e conhece os pontos de interface que esse cliente tem com outras áreas da empresa para se aprofundar nesse entendimento .
- Constrói soluções, alinhadas com as áreas pares, baseadas nas dores e necessidades do cliente e que agreguem valor a ele.
|
Live the Ride |
- Promove um clima de trabalho respeitoso, não busca culpados, mas soluções, aprende com os erros e comemora vitórias com o time.
- Se compromete com suas entregas. Trabalha com responsabilidade e consciência, cumprindo prazos e pedindo ajuda/ orientação quando encontra problemas ou as circunstâncias mudam .
- Encara desafios e mudanças como oportunidades de aprendizado.
|
No Bullshit |
- Não evita conversas difíceis. Se comunica de forma transparente e respeitosa quando tem algum incômodo ou conflito.
- Se posiciona se orientando sempre em fatos e dados para direcionar discussões e tomar decisões.
- Escuta feedbacks e reconhece seus erros, buscando sempre aprender e se desenvolver.
|
Own It |
- Assume responsabilidade e resolve problemas entendendo a criticidade e velocidade necessárias.
- Escuta o cliente para entender o problema e a partir disso busca e desenvolve novas soluções para melhor atendê-lo.
- Solicita e gere recursos com base na eficiência operacional e objetivos do negócio.
|